Court docket-ordered supervised visits, the place a impartial third social gathering oversees interactions between a guardian and little one, incur prices. These prices usually cowl the supervisor’s time, the usage of a chosen facility, and any associated administrative bills. As an example, a guardian is perhaps required to pay an hourly charge for a social employee to oversee visits at a visitation middle.
Funding the oversight of those parent-child interactions is vital for guaranteeing the kid’s security and well-being whereas upholding the guardian’s proper to take care of a relationship. Such preparations could be important in conditions involving home violence, substance abuse, or different considerations that necessitate a structured and secure setting for the kid. 2. Court docket-ordered fee allocation
Court docket-ordered fee allocation performs an important position in figuring out who bears the monetary duty for supervised visitation. This authorized mechanism gives a structured strategy to distributing the prices, guaranteeing the required assets can be found whereas contemplating the person monetary circumstances of every guardian. Understanding this course of is key to greedy the broader query of fee for supervised visitation.
-
Proportionate Allocation Based mostly on Earnings
Courts generally allocate fee proportionally primarily based on every guardian’s revenue. This strategy goals to distribute the monetary burden pretty, recognizing {that a} guardian with larger earnings has a larger capability to contribute. As an example, if one guardian earns twice as a lot as the opposite, they is perhaps ordered to pay two-thirds of the supervised visitation prices.
-
Changes for Extenuating Circumstances
Whereas revenue serves as a major issue, courts additionally take into account extenuating circumstances which may have an effect on a guardian’s skill to pay. Elements corresponding to unemployment, medical bills, or different important monetary hardships can affect the ultimate allocation. A guardian going through momentary unemployment, for instance, might need their contribution decreased or quickly suspended.
-
Sole Duty in Particular Instances
In sure conditions, a courtroom may order one guardian to bear the complete price of supervised visitation. This usually happens when one guardian is deemed solely answerable for the circumstances necessitating supervised visits, corresponding to circumstances involving home violence or substance abuse. This allocation displays the precept of accountability and ensures the security and well-being of the kid.
-
Modification of Orders Based mostly on Modified Circumstances
Court docket orders relating to fee allocation will not be static. Dad and mom can petition the courtroom to change present orders if their monetary circumstances change considerably. A considerable improve or lower in revenue, for example, might warrant a reassessment of the fee construction. This flexibility ensures the allocation stays equitable and displays the present monetary realities of every guardian.

3. Sliding Scale Charges
Sliding scale charges signify an important mechanism throughout the framework of supervised visitation, addressing the monetary obstacles that may impede a guardian’s skill to take care of contact with their little one. This method operates by adjusting charges primarily based on a guardian’s revenue and monetary capability. This income-based adjustment ensures that supervised visitation stays accessible to oldsters throughout a wider financial spectrum, recognizing that monetary hardship mustn’t preclude a guardian’s proper to interact with their little one in a secure and structured setting.
The cause-and-effect relationship between sliding scale charges and entry to visitation is instantly obvious. With out such a system, the fastened prices related to supervised visitation might show prohibitive for low-income dad and mom. This might result in a detrimental discount in parent-child contact, impacting the kid’s emotional well-being and hindering the guardian’s alternative to take care of a significant relationship. Sliding scale charges immediately mitigate this threat by aligning prices with particular person monetary realities, thereby selling constant and significant parent-child interactions.
For instance, a visitation middle may cost a normal hourly charge of $50 for supervision. Beneath a sliding scale mannequin, a low-income guardian may qualify for a decreased charge of $15 per hour, whereas a higher-income guardian would pay the complete $50. This tiered strategy permits the middle to recuperate operational prices whereas guaranteeing affordability for these with restricted monetary means. 9. Visitation Heart Prices
Visitation middle prices signify a central part in figuring out who pays for supervised visitation. These prices immediately affect the monetary burden on households and the accessibility of those essential providers. Understanding the assorted components that contribute to visitation middle bills is important for comprehending the general monetary panorama of supervised visitation.
-
Facility Upkeep and Operational Bills
Sustaining a secure and appropriate setting for supervised visits incurs ongoing bills. Lease or mortgage funds, utilities, insurance coverage, and normal repairs contribute to the baseline operational prices of a visitation middle. These fastened prices have to be coated whatever the variety of households using the middle, influencing the charges charged for visitation providers. For instance, a middle situated in a high-rent space might need larger operational prices than one in a extra rural setting, probably impacting the affordability of providers for households.
-
Staffing and Supervision Prices
Skilled employees members are important for overseeing supervised visits, guaranteeing the security and well-being of youngsters and facilitating constructive parent-child interactions. Salaries, advantages, and coaching bills for supervisors contribute considerably to visitation middle prices. The required degree of supervision, corresponding to one-on-one or group supervision, can affect staffing wants and related prices. A middle specializing in high-conflict circumstances requiring intensive supervision might need larger staffing prices than one catering to lower-risk conditions.
-
Administrative and Assist Providers
Past direct supervision, visitation facilities typically present administrative and assist providers, corresponding to scheduling, record-keeping, and case administration. These providers require administrative employees, software program, and different assets, additional contributing to total prices. For instance, a middle providing translation providers or specialised assist for households with complicated wants may incur larger administrative prices. These extra providers, whereas precious, add to the monetary equation and might affect the charges charged to households.
-
Safety Measures and Gear
Guaranteeing a safe setting is paramount in supervised visitation. Safety measures, corresponding to surveillance cameras, safe entry programs, and on-site safety personnel, contribute to visitation middle prices. Moreover, facilities may require specialised tools, corresponding to child-friendly furnishings, toys, and age-appropriate supplies, relying on the wants of the households they serve. These investments in security and assets affect the general price construction of the middle and, in the end, the charges charged for visitation providers. For instance, a middle catering to households with histories of home violence may require extra intensive safety measures, impacting total prices.

Ceaselessly Requested Questions on Supervised Visitation Prices
This part addresses widespread questions relating to the monetary features of supervised visitation, aiming to offer clear and concise data.
Query 1: What are the everyday prices related to supervised visitation?
Prices differ relying on location, supplier, and required providers. Bills typically embody hourly supervision charges, facility utilization charges, and potential administrative prices. Hourly charges can vary from $15 to $75 or extra. Further providers, corresponding to transportation or specialised supervision, might incur additional costs.
Query 2: Are there choices for low-income households who can not afford supervised visitation?
A number of assets exist to help low-income households. State-funded applications might cowl partial or full prices primarily based on eligibility standards. Non-profit organizations typically supply sliding scale charges or backed providers. Authorized support organizations may also help households navigate the applying course of for monetary help.
Query 3: If one guardian is deemed answerable for the necessity for supervised visitation, are they mechanically answerable for all prices?
Whereas courts might order the accountable guardian to bear a bigger share of the monetary burden, full monetary duty is just not automated. Courts take into account every guardian’s monetary capability when allocating prices. Even in circumstances involving home violence or substance abuse, the non-responsible guardian should be required to contribute financially primarily based on their revenue.
Query 4: Can court-ordered fee preparations for supervised visitation be modified?
Sure, modifications are potential. If a guardian experiences a big change in monetary circumstances, corresponding to job loss or elevated revenue, they’ll petition the courtroom to regulate the fee allocation. Authorized illustration could be helpful throughout this course of.
Query 5: What occurs if a guardian persistently fails to pay their court-ordered contribution for supervised visitation?
Penalties for non-payment can differ. Courts might impose penalties, corresponding to fines or wage garnishment. Non-payment might additionally impression the visitation schedule, probably resulting in decreased visitation time or, in excessive circumstances, suspension of visitation rights.
